    The Impact of DeepSeek on AI Stocks

    DeepSeek, a small AI company, has shaken up the stock market by introducing an AI chatbot that rivals OpenAI’s ChatGPT. Its announcement led to a dramatic drop in tech stocks, especially for Nvidia, which lost about $600 billion in market value in just one day. This caused many investors to worry about whether Nvidia could maintain its competitive edge. The sudden changes in stock prices made some analysts think that this could be a good time to buy shares at a lower cost.

    Investors are now wondering how much of a real threat DeepSeek is to bigger companies. Some believe that DeepSeek may have spent more money on better technology than they claim. Others think that DeepSeek’s lower-cost chatbot could mean that AI technology will become cheaper and more accessible for everyone. As the market reacts, it’s clear that companies like Nvidia need to adapt quickly to keep up with new competitors in the AI space.

    Alphabet’s Strategies in the AI Race

    Alphabet, the parent company of Google, is facing challenges similar to Nvidia due to DeepSeek’s rise. However, Alphabet’s stock didn’t drop as much because its business model is different. Unlike Nvidia, which relies heavily on chips for AI, Alphabet is also focused on developing its own AI technologies through its DeepMind unit. This diversification helps Alphabet stay competitive, even as it deals with legal concerns about its advertising practices.

    Investors are still optimistic about Alphabet’s future in AI because it has valuable divisions that could be worth a lot of money. Analysts believe that Alphabet’s stock does not fully reflect its potential in the AI market. If Alphabet can showcase its strengths and navigate the challenges it faces, it may present a better investment opportunity compared to Nvidia. This makes Alphabet a strong contender in the ongoing AI race, despite the hurdles ahead.

    What is Jevons Paradox in relation to AI?

    Jevons Paradox is a theory that says if a technology becomes more efficient, we use more of it. In AI, if we create better and cheaper tools, it could lead to even more demand for AI technology.
